Progressive Insurance
Progressive Insurance is known for its innovative approach to car insurance. The company has a long history of introducing new products and services, such as its Snapshot program, which allows drivers to earn discounts based on their driving habits. Progressive also offers a wide range of coverage options, including gap insurance and rental reimbursement, which has helped it appeal to a diverse customer base.
One of the key factors in Progressive’s success has been its focus on technology. The company has invested heavily in online and mobile platforms, making it easy for customers to get quotes, purchase policies, and file claims. Progressive also uses data analytics to personalize its products and services, offering tailored coverage options to meet the specific needs of its customers.

Trends and Innovations in the Car Insurance Industry
The car insurance industry is constantly evolving, with new technologies and innovations emerging all the time. These innovations are shaping the future of car insurance, making it more convenient, affordable, and personalized than ever before.
One of the most significant trends in the car insurance industry is the rise of telematics. Telematics devices are installed in cars and collect data on driving habits, such as speed, braking, and acceleration. This data can be used by insurance companies to create more accurate risk assessments and offer personalized insurance rates.
Usage-Based Insurance
Usage-based insurance (UBI) is a type of car insurance that uses telematics data to determine premiums. Drivers who are safe and responsible pay lower premiums, while drivers who are more risky pay higher premiums. UBI is becoming increasingly popular, as it allows insurance companies to more accurately assess risk and offer fairer rates.
Autonomous Vehicles, Car insurance agencies
The development of autonomous vehicles is another major trend in the car insurance industry. As autonomous vehicles become more common, there will be fewer accidents, which will lead to lower insurance rates. However, there are also some challenges that need to be addressed before autonomous vehicles can become mainstream.
For example, it is not yet clear who will be liable in the event of an accident involving an autonomous vehicle.
